5 Game-Changing Properties of 5083 鋁板

1. Saltwater Superpower

Unlike carbon steel, ‌5083 鋁板‌ forms a self-healing oxide layer. Even when scratched, it resists pitting corrosion—critical for offshore oil rigs and desalination plants.

2. High Strength-to-Weight Ratio

With 270 MPa tensile strength, ‌5083 合金‌ handles heavy loads without bulk. Airbus uses it for cargo floor panels, cutting aircraft weight by 15% (Aviation Week, 2022).

3. Welding-Friendly Chemistry

MIG-weld ‌5083 aluminum sheets‌ using ER5183 filler wire. No preheating needed! Hyundai Heavy Industries reduced shipyard labor hours by 25% this way.

4. Cryogenic Toughness

At -196°C (-320°F), ‌5083-H321 aluminum‌ retains 90% ductility. Perfect for LNG tankers and Arctic pipelines.

5. Recyclability

Over 95% of ‌5083 plates‌ get recycled into new products—reducing mining waste by 8 tons per batch (World Resources Institute).

Step-by-Step Guide to Welding 5083 鋁

  1. Clean Thoroughly‌: Remove oxides with stainless steel brushes.
  2. Filler Selection‌: ER5183 or ER5356 wires prevent cracking.
  3. Gas Shield‌: Use 100% argon at 20–25 CFH flow rate.
  4. Travel Speed‌: Keep at 10–15 cm/min to avoid porosity.
  5. Post-Weld‌: Brush again to restore corrosion resistance.

⚠ ‌Warning‌: Never weld ‌5083 plates‌ in humid conditions—hydrogen embrittlement risk!

Common 5083 Aluminum Plate Mistakes to Avoid

⚠ ‌Myth‌: “All tempers handle seawater equally.”
Truth‌: H116/H321 tempers have stabilized grain structures. O-temper ‌5083 sheets‌ corrode 3x faster in splash zones (NACE International, 2021).

⚠ ‌Myth‌: “No need for surface treatments.”
Truth‌: Alodine 1200 chromate conversion coatings boost ‌5083’s‌ lifespan by 50% in acidic environments.


Checklist for Maximizing 5083 Aluminum Performance

✅ Verify Mg content (4.0–4.9%) via mill certificates
✅ Specify H116/H321 tempers for marine use
✅ Use ER5183 filler for critical welds
✅ Avoid chlorine-based cleaners (use pH-neutral solutions)
✅ Store plates horizontally to prevent warping
